[Trump: No Country Can Control the Strait of Hormuz, the US Will Monitor It] US President Donald Trump said on Wednesday that the Strait of Hormuz will be open to everyone and will not be controlled by any country, regardless of any agreement reached with Iran. Trump stated, "We will monitor it, but no one will have direct control over it. It's part of our negotiation process." He did not specify what measures the US would take to ensure the safe passage of ships through the strait. Trump's remarks have cast doubt on whether an immediate breakthrough can be achieved between the US and Iran. Previously, both sides had indicated progress, leading to market optimism about an agreement. The situation in the strait remains a key sticking point in the negotiations. Trump stated that the US is "not satisfied" with the outcome of negotiations aimed at ending the nearly three-month-long war, noting that "perhaps we have to re-examine and finish this war," but he did not elaborate on whether this meant further military action. Trump also downplayed the possibility of lifting sanctions on Iran. "We are absolutely not talking about easing sanctions or releasing funds or anything like that. Absolutely not," he said.
